My name is Anais Torres and I am a first-generation Cuban American originally from New Jersey. I received my Masters in clinical psychology in 2008 as part of a doctoral program. I completed both my practicum training and pre-doctoral internship at Jackson Memorial Hospital, where I worked on the psychiatric inpatient units and conducted consultation and liaison work with the medical-inpatient population. I was introduced to the realm of eating disorder treatment over 11 years ago through my role as a recovery coach at Oliver-Pyatt Centers (now Monte Nido Miami). Having worked in all levels of care from inpatient through outpatient, I am able to fully assess a client’s appropriateness for each level of care as well as closely monitor their symptomatology and provide clinical recommendations. I founded my private practice in 2018, where I am passionate about treating eating disorders, mood & anxiety disorders, PTSD and suicidality. I currently serve as President for IAEDP’s Miami chapter. My hope and goals include more advocacy, the opportunity to spread more knowledge and awareness, and to connect with fellow providers in our collective mission.

What should a new client know about working with you?

My approach to therapy is direct and empathic. Having been a therapist for about 18 years now, I can safely say, "I already know you" (well mostly). You are the person struggling behind closed doors, while trying to show that you are well. You are human and yet struggle to find self-compassion. You are doing all things possible to "keep up". You are looking for assistance in managing your day to day and life overall. I value authenticity from my clients and in return, provide authenticity.
